Output 51e7fb0df736213cf384f40ce751ec9458a66ee58a453305152107d2a8ae8423:0

value
763883
script pubkey
OP_0 OP_PUSHBYTES_20 d634b8bbec19a583e67b81abb0f6e5da949de076
address
bc1q6c6t3wlvrxjc8enmsx4mpah9m22fmcrk7hx48a
transaction
51e7fb0df736213cf384f40ce751ec9458a66ee58a453305152107d2a8ae8423
spent
true